In Store Only Purchase for 12" Plant

The Bloody Mary Philodendron is a striking rare aroid prized for its deep red petioles, richly veined foliage, and dramatic tropical presence. New growth emerges with bold burgundy and crimson tones, maturing into lush green leaves accented by fiery red stems—creating a high-contrast look that feels both moody and luxurious. Its upright, self-heading growth habit makes it an instant statement plant without the need for climbing support.

Bold yet refined, Bloody Mary brings color, structure, and collector-level intrigue to shelves, floor planters, and curated plant displays. This is a plant that commands attention while remaining elegant and easy to style.

Why It’s Rare

The Bloody Mary Philodendron is considered rare due to its limited cultivation and slow propagation, paired with its highly desirable red pigmentation. Achieving and maintaining the plant’s signature crimson petioles requires stable light, warmth, and humidity, making it more challenging to grow at scale. With strong demand from collectors and limited availability from specialty growers, Bloody Mary remains a sought-after gem in the aroid world.

Plant Care FAQs 🪴

  • Plant Type: Chill
  • Plant Vibe: Bold and Deadly
  • Plant Family: Araceae
  • Common Name: Bloody Mary Philodendron
  • Plant Type: Self-heading aroid
  • Light Requirements: Bright, indirect sunlight
  • Watering: Water when the top 1–2 inches of soil are dry
  • Humidity: Prefers moderate to high humidity
  • Soil Type: Well-draining aroid mix with bark and perlite
  • Fertilizer: Feed monthly during spring and summer
  • Mature Size: Medium to large with broad, architectural leaves
  • Toxicity: Toxic if ingested by pets

🏆 Pro Plant Care Tip

Brighter indirect light enhances the red pigmentation—insufficient light may cause stems to fade toward green.
